Fresh taste for Birmingham

The supplier group Fresh Herbs set up its first ever stand at this year’s Taste of Birmingham in Cannon Hill Park from July 10-13, which attracted more than 20,000 visitors.

Creating an interactive herb area including herbs from Britain, Europe and Asia, the Fresh Herbs team spoke to thousands of attendees and handed out more than 5,000 samples of rosemary, thyme and sage. The team also provided simple culinary tips and helped to develop consumer understanding of the lifestyle benefits of herbs.

In its second year, the Fresh Herbs campaign has focused on educating consumers and more specifically young professionals about how to use fresh herbs, highlighting the health benefits to encourage trial and experimentation to drive sales.

Combining seven of the UK’s major herb suppliers - R&G Fresh Herbs, Humber VHB, Lighthorne Herbs, Scotherbs, Agrexco, Arava and Swedeponic - Fresh Herbs collectively represents approximately 90 per cent of fresh culinary herbs sold in the UK’s supermarkets.
